The blue-and-white colour scheme recalls the eponymous island, as do the photographs decorating the walls. The menu is traditionally Greek. Souvlaki, lamb chops and moussaka dominate the mains; hummus, saganaki and calamari are familiar starters. Takeout and delivery are also available. Mains $9.95–$17.95.
